On the occasion of Mother’s Day, Uttar Pradesh Governor Anandiben Patel on Sunday flagged off the “Cancer Free Women Bharat Yatra – Anandi Maa Ek Jeevan Bachao Abhiyaan”. The event was organised by the Stree Welfare Foundation.
The rally began at the Jan Bhavan Portico and passed through Mahatma Gandhi Marg, Atal Chowk, Park Road, Dr Bhimrao Ambedkar Marg, Civil Square, and Bhanumati Road, concluding at the Sarojini Naidu Marg intersection.

The rally championed women’s health and cancer awareness as part of its commitment to a healthy India.

On this occasion, the Governor met the organisation’s delegation and praised the work being done for the welfare of society. She stated that women’s health is the foundation of strength, not only for the family but for the entire society, and that timely screening and awareness can prevent serious diseases like cancer.
More than 130 people participated in the rally, spreading the message of “Healthy Mother – Safe Future.” Women, youth, and social workers enthusiastically participated in the programme and pledged to spread awareness about cancer.
Encouraging the organisation to work on a larger scale in the future, she stated that such campaigns serve as a medium for awareness and positive change in society.
During the programme, those present pledged: “May every mother be safe, May every sister be aware, May every daughter be healthy and empowered.”
